Ever heard of TupperWare parites?  It's like that, except the items being sold are counterfeit, knock-off purses.  Women are going crazy about these things.  Someone knows someone who knows someone who is a "distributor" and they schedule this person to come to their home and hawk their wares.  It's all the rage here.
